Explanation:
Assuming pressure inside balloon remains constant during the temperature change.
Therefore, as per Charles' law at constant pressure,
[tex]\frac{V_1}{T_1} =\frac{V_2}{T_2}[/tex]
[tex]T_2=39\°\ C=39+273=312\ K[/tex]
[tex]T_1=59°\ C=273+59=332\ K[/tex]
[tex]V_2=V_1\times \frac{T_2}{T_1} \\=V_1\times\frac{312}{332}\\=0.939V_1[/tex]
Percentage change in volume
[tex]\%\ change\ in\ volume=\frac{V_1-0.939V_1}{V_1} \times 100\\=6.1\%[/tex]
Change in volume of the balloon is 6.1%
